May 2025 - Apr 2026Furlong Street area has the 10th lowest crime rate of 23 local areas in Daybrook , and the 91st highest crime rate of 388 local areas in Gedling .
This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.
The overall crime rate in the area around Furlong Street (NG5 7AA) in the last 12 months was 72.8 per 1,000 residents and was 31.9% lower than the Daybrook average (106.9 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Violence and sexual offences with 10 offences recorded. The least common crime was Criminal damage and arson with 1 case , down -50.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Other crime 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Criminal damage and arson ( -50.0% YoY).
Violent crimes totalled 10 (≈ 48.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were rising ( 100.0%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-91.4% comparing early vs recent averages) .
In the area around Furlong Street (NG5 7AA), the highest concentration of overall crime is near Parking Area, where police recorded 132 incidents. Violent and public-order offences occur most often near Hallam'S Lane (18 offences). Both locations lie within roughly 0.3 miles of this postcode area.
